At its core, real number interactions refer to the way values or quantities are combined, manipulated, and understood within mathematical models. These interactions can be seen in everyday scenarios, such as calculating prices, predicting sales, or optimizing resource distribution. In mathematical terms, real numbers are symbols that represent quantities without any restrictions, such as fractions, decimals, or negative numbers. When real numbers interact, they form the foundation for complex mathematical expressions and equations.

- When we add or subtract real numbers, we're essentially combining their magnitudes to arrive at a sum or difference.
Real numbers include all rational and irrational numbers that can be expressed on the number line.
